The NFT Market in 2024: A Year of Challenges and Adaptations

The non-fungible token (NFT) sector has experienced a tumultuous year, reflecting broader trends and shifts within the digital asset market. The year 2023 seemed to usher in renewed enthusiasm, yet 2024 has proven to be one of the most challenging periods since the NFT boom began in 2020. Despite the overall cryptocurrency market experiencing a rally, the NFT arena struggled to retain any momentum gained at the beginning of the year. This dichotomy raises important questions about the market’s sustainability and resonates with the evolving nature of digital assets.

DappRadar’s “Dapp Industry Report” presents sobering statistics regarding the NFT ecosystem. Initially, early 2024 brought a promising surge in trading activity, with sales peaking at $5.3 billion in the first quarter. However, this initial high quickly deteriorated, resulting in a stark decline by the third quarter, where volumes plummeted to approximately $1.5 billion. A modest uptick occurred in the fourth quarter, lifting trading volume back up to around $2.6 billion, yet this was hardly sufficient to let the market escape a year-end plunge. Overall, NFT trading volume fell by 19% year-over-year, with sales numbers simultaneously retracting by 18%.

Interestingly, despite the decline in sales counts, the data hinted at a trend toward fewer transactions involving higher-value NFTs, likely influenced by rising values of foundational cryptocurrencies such as Ethereum (ETH). This juxtaposition suggests that while the quantity of NFT acquisitions dwindled, collectors were opting to invest in assets of greater value, challenging the notion that market success is solely dependent on volume.

Amidst these fluctuations, the gaming sector showcased a remarkable synergy with NFTs. As gaming companies increasingly embraced digital ownership and player-driven economies, NFT sales significantly surged within this vertical. It became apparent that games are becoming foundational for the NFT market, potentially anchoring its relevance in the evolving Web3 narrative.

Blur emerged as a leading platform, dominating the NFT marketplace for the majority of 2024. Its success can be attributed to strategic initiatives such as advantageous airdrop campaigns and an attractive zero-fee trading model, appealing to budget-conscious traders. Conversely, OpenSea faced substantial obstacles throughout the year, culminating in a Wells Notice issued by the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) over unregistered securities concerns. Such regulatory complexities, combined with competition and market decline, pressured OpenSea into significant layoffs—cutting its workforce by over half.

Magic Eden’s Strategic Expansion

While OpenSea grappled with regulatory issues, platforms like Magic Eden quickly gained traction by diversifying their offerings and expanding their focus. Originally a Solana-centric marketplace, Magic Eden broadened its services to include Ethereum, Polygon, Bitcoin, and newer networks, capturing a wider audience. A strategic move was its launch of the ME token, paired with a substantial $700 million airdrop designed to bolster its market presence.
